Cedarville, Ohio

Cedarville is a village in Greene County, Ohio, United States. The village is within the Dayton Metropolitan Statistical Area.

About Cedarville

Set in the southwestern part of Ohio, Cedarville is a small town, home to 4,491 residents as of the latest Census estimates.

Officially, Cedarville is an incorporated village, one of the most intimate forms of local government in America. The community covers 1.31 square miles, giving it a compact, walkable footprint at roughly 3,428 residents per square mile.
